A note on helicity conservation for compressible Euler equations in a bounded domain with vacuum
Published 26 May 2025 in math.AP | (2505.20080v2)
Abstract: In this paper, we consider the helicity conservation of weak solutions for the compressible Euler equations in a bounded domain with general pressure law and vacuum. We deduce a sufficient condition for a weak solution conserving the helicity based on the interior Besov-VMO type regularity, the continuous conditions for velocity and vorticity near the boundary, and some regularities for density near vacuum.
